Overview
RD4.7E(N)-T2 from NEC Corporation is a 4.7 V Zener diode in SC-76 (SSP) surface-mount package, rated for 500 mW power dissipation, ±5% tolerance, and 100 µA maximum reverse leakage at rated voltage, used for precision voltage regulation and overvoltage protection in low-power analog circuits.
For engineers reviewing the RD4.7E(N)-T2 datasheet, RD4.7E(N)-T2 pinout, RD4.7E(N)-T2 application, or RD4.7E(N)-T2 equivalent, key selection factors include Zener voltage accuracy, power derating behavior above 25°C, thermal resistance of the SC-76 package, and compatibility with automated SMT placement systems using -T2 taping orientation.
Technical Context
This Zener diode operates in reverse breakdown mode to maintain stable reference voltage under varying load and temperature conditions. Its SC-76 (SSP) package provides low thermal resistance (500°C/W junction-to-air) and supports reflow soldering per J-STD-020.
The -T2 taping specification defines device orientation on the carrier tape-cathode toward sprocket holes-with 3000 units per reel, enabling consistent pick-and-place alignment during high-speed assembly.
Key Specifications
| Parameter | Value and Actual Design Meaning |
|---|---|
| Zener Voltage (VZ) | 4.7 V ±5% at IZ = 5 mA - ensures stable reference within ±0.235 V across production lot |
| Power Dissipation (PZ) | 500 mW at TA = 25°C - limits continuous operation without heatsinking in ambient air |
| Reverse Leakage (IR) | ≤100 µA at VR = 3.76 V - guarantees minimal current draw in standby regulation circuits |
| Zener Impedance (ZZT) | 15 Ω at IZ = 5 mA - maintains low dynamic impedance for effective ripple suppression |
| Package | SC-76 (SSP) - 1.6 mm × 0.8 mm footprint, 0.55 mm height, compatible with 0805 land pattern |
| Taping Format | -T2 orientation - cathode aligned toward sprocket holes, 3000 devices per 8 mm tape reel |

Equivalent & Alternatives
The following parts are listed as comparable options for similar Zener diode applications.
| Alternative Part | Technical Difference | Application Difference | Selection Advice |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1N4732A | 4.7 V ±5%, 1 W rating, DO-41 through-hole package | Requires PCB through-hole mounting and manual or wave soldering | Choose when board space allows larger footprint and higher power margin is needed |
| BZX55C4V7 | 4.7 V ±5%, 500 mW, DO-35 glass package with axial leads | Not compatible with SMT assembly; higher thermal resistance (750°C/W) | Prefer only for prototyping or legacy through-hole designs where rework is frequent |
Compared with RD4.7E(N)-T2, the 1N4732A offers higher power handling but requires layout redesign for through-hole, while BZX55C4V7 matches power rating but lacks tape-and-reel support and SMT compatibility-making RD4.7E(N)-T2 optimal for volume automated production of compact PCBs.

FAQ
What is the Zener voltage tolerance of RD4.7E(N)-T2?
The RD4.7E(N)-T2 has a Zener voltage tolerance of ±5% at 5 mA test current, meaning its actual breakdown voltage falls between 4.465 V and 4.935 V under standard test conditions. This tolerance is guaranteed across the full operating temperature range and applies to every unit shipped, supporting reliable voltage reference design without post-production calibration.
Does RD4.7E(N)-T2 support lead-free reflow soldering?
Yes, RD4.7E(N)-T2 is qualified for lead-free reflow soldering per J-STD-020, with peak temperature rating up to 260°C for 10 seconds. Its SC-76 (SSP) package uses matte tin plating on terminations and passes MSL Level 1 moisture sensitivity classification, eliminating bake requirements prior to assembly.
How many RD4.7E(N)-T2 devices are on a standard reel?
A standard reel of RD4.7E(N)-T2 contains 3000 devices, supplied in -T2 taping orientation with cathode aligned toward sprocket holes. The tape width is 8 mm, and the reel complies with EIA-481-D standards for automated placement equipment compatibility.
What is the maximum reverse leakage current for RD4.7E(N)-T2?
The maximum reverse leakage current for RD4.7E(N)-T2 is 100 µA at 3.76 V (80% of nominal Zener voltage), measured at 25°C ambient. This value ensures minimal quiescent current draw in always-on regulation nodes, such as battery-backed real-time clock supervisors or low-power sensor bias networks.
Can RD4.7E(N)-T2 be used in place of RD4.7E-T1?
No-RD4.7E(N)-T2 and RD4.7E-T1 differ in tape orientation: -T2 places the cathode toward sprocket holes, while -T1 reverses this direction. Substituting them without adjusting pick-and-place program and AOI setup risks misaligned placement and solder joint defects, even though electrical specs and package dimensions are identical.
